[FritzBox 7270] interne DNS Server in resolv.conf notwendig?

el_bart0

Neuer User
Mitglied seit
30 Mrz 2010
Beiträge
11
Punkte für Reaktionen
0
Punkte
0
Hallo erstmal!

Ich hab mich mal ein wenig mit freetz und dnsmasq beschäftigt. Hab jetzt soweit auch alles am laufen, OpenDNS funktioniert. Nun meine Frage:
Ich musste, damit das ganze funktioniert in der resolv.conf die beiden internen DNS-Server der fritzbox 192.168.180.1 und 192.168.180.1 löschen und hab da nur die OpenDNS Server stehen.
Hat das irgendwelche negativen Auswirkungen auf die Funktionsweise der Box?
Ich denke, es funktioniert mit den beiden nicht, da ich bei KabelD bin und die Box irgendwo hinterrücks die KabelD DNS Server benutzt (die öfters mal nicht so richtig wollen).

Danke schonmal!

EDIT: Ich seh gerade bei OpenDNS, dass die mit Abstand meistangefragteste Adresse *.in-addr.arpa ist. Das verheißt sicherlich nichts gutes, oder?
 
Zuletzt bearbeitet:
Hallo und Willkommen im Forum!
Hat das irgendwelche negativen Auswirkungen auf die Funktionsweise der Box?
Da die Fritz als transparenter DNS-Proxy eingestellt ist, wirst du unter Umständen Probleme mit der Namensauflösung in deinem internen Netz haben.
... da ich bei KabelD bin und die Box irgendwo hinterrücks die KabelD DNS Server benutzt (die öfters mal nicht so richtig wollen).
Da könnte was dran sein...
... meistangefragteste Adresse *.in-addr.arpa ist. Das verheißt sicherlich nichts gutes, oder?
Schlimm? :mrgreen: Nee, wohl eher nicht, lies mal hier...

PS: zu Freetz und dnsmasq können andere User dir besser Helfen, als ich... ;)

EDIT: hab mal einen Mod gebeten, den Thread in den Freetz-Bereich zu Schubsen...
 
Zuletzt bearbeitet:
Ich musste, damit das ganze funktioniert in der resolv.conf die beiden internen DNS-Server der fritzbox 192.168.180.1 und 192.168.180.1 löschen und hab da nur die OpenDNS Server stehen.
Hat das irgendwelche negativen Auswirkungen auf die Funktionsweise der Box?
Nein.
Ich denke, es funktioniert mit den beiden nicht, da ich bei KabelD bin und die Box irgendwo hinterrücks die KabelD DNS Server benutzt (die öfters mal nicht so richtig wollen).
Lässt sich am einfachsten herausfinden, in dem mal "nslookup" von der Kommandozeile (Box und Rechner) bemüht, dort bekommt man angezeigt, welcher Server genutzt wurde.

EDIT: Ich seh gerade bei OpenDNS, dass die mit Abstand meistangefragteste Adresse *.in-addr.arpa ist. Das verheißt sicherlich nichts gutes, oder?

Ich hoffe, das ist mit der Antwort vom doc geklärt. Wenn nicht: Google Fragen, was das dür Adressen sind.
 
Ah, Reverse DNS. Ist mir ja schon fast ein bisschen peinlich, dass nicht gewusst zu haben, aber man lernt ja immer dazu. :)

Danke erstmal für die schnelle Antwort. Falls mir da noch jemand weiterführende Informationen geben kann, immer her damit.

hab mal einen Mod gebeten, den Thread in den Freetz-Bereich zu Schubsen...
Oh, sorry. Da hab ich wohl nicht richtig geschaut.

EDIT: Gibt es denn, nur verständnishalber, eine Möglichkeit, bestimmten Adressräumen jeweils eigene Nameserver zuzuordnen. Oder wenigstens die Reihenfolge festzulegen, bei welchen Servern zuerst gesucht wird?
 
Zuletzt bearbeitet:
EDIT: Gibt es denn, nur verständnishalber, eine Möglichkeit, bestimmten Adressräumen jeweils eigene Nameserver zuzuordnen.
Nein, imho nicht, denn dazu müßtest du selbst ISP sein, so wie KabelD...
Oder wenigstens die Reihenfolge festzulegen, bei welchen Servern zuerst gesucht wird?
Genau das hast du mit den OpenDNS-Servern doch schon getan...

PS: Dank an den freundlichen Mod für die prompte Erledigung! :)
 
Aha, OK. Jetzt funktionierts. Muss ich nur noch sehen, wie ich die Einträge in der resolv.conf nach nem Box-Reboot behalten kann, dann bin ich endlich erlöst von dieser lahmen KD-Suchseite. Danke euch!
 
Lass doch die Änderung durch die debug.cfg in die ar7.cfg eintragen.
In der ar7 brauchst du nur
Code:
cd /var/tmp
cat /var/flash/ar7.cfg > /var/tmp/ar7.cfg
nvi ar7.cfg
#overwrite_dns1/2 = 0.0.0.0 durch
overwrite_dns1 = 208.67.222.222;
overwrite_dns2 = 208.67.220.220;
# Ersetzen, dann Speichern und
ar7cfgchanged
#ausführen
zu Ändern und alles aus servercfg{} wird sowieso in /etc/resovl.conf eingetragen...
 
Lass doch die Änderung durch die debug.cfg in die ar7.cfg eintragen.
Wenn es doch nur so einfach wäre...
Aber leider funktioniert das am Kabelmodem nicht. Der Router leitet ja irgendwie nur den Traffic (per NAT natürlich) vom Modem an die Clients weiter.
Die DHCP Einstellungen, die er vom Modem kriegt, lassen sich aber auf Biegen und Brechen nicht ändern, jedenfalls nachdem, was ich alles so probiert habe.

Deshalb blieb mir nur der Weg über freetz/dnsmasq
(außerdem wollt ich ja sowieso mal ein bisschen Linux-Erfahrung sammeln ;))

Trotzdem danke für den Tip!
 
Hallo,

die ar7.cfg wird sicher nicht von KD angepackt, also wo ist das Problem, die Einträge mittels der debug.cfg dort einzutragen? :rolleyes:

Oder hast du es schon versucht? :gruebel:
 
Jep, das hab ich alles am Anfang schon durchgehabt. Wär ja auch zu einfach gewesen ;)
Ich hab hier aufgehört daran zu glauben, und mich freetz zugewandt.

Nunja, jetzt scheint es zu funktionieren

[(Musste in der resolv.conf die Nameserver von unten nach oben eintragen, die Priorität wird sozusagen überschrieben. Das war noch ein kleine Hürde.)]

EDIT: Das Letzte ist natürlich Quatsch. dnsmasq sucht sich automatisch die Server raus, die schonmal funktioniert haben, bzw. von denen er weiß, dass sie on sind.
Habe jetzt strict-order in die config eingefügt, sodass dnsmasq die Server gefälligst in der Reihenfolge benutzt, wie ich es gern hätte :rolleyes:
 
Zuletzt bearbeitet:

Zurzeit aktive Besucher

Statistik des Forums

Themen
246,308
Beiträge
2,249,812
Mitglieder
373,915
Neuestes Mitglied
sunburstc
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.